Jewell Ray “Buddy” Calvert, age 86, of Dawson Springs, KY passed away on Wednesday, September 21, 2022 at his residence. Mr. Calvert was born in Dawson Springs, KY on April 15, 1936 to the late Texal Calvert and Ozelma Veach Calvert. He worked and retired with Peabody Coal Company after 21 years of service. He was a UMWA Member, and he attended the Dawson Springs Baptist Temple. Mr. Calvert enjoyed the comradery of the motorcycle group named the Tradewater Riders.


Mr. Calvert is survived by a daughter, Lisa Purdy of Dawson Springs, KY; a son, Jeff Calvert (Brenda) of Providence, KY; and one brother, Doug Calvert of Olney, KY; three grandchildren, Karissa Russell (Austin), Kaila Weedman (Allison) and Madison Purdy; and four great grandchildren, Brandon Bullock, Gabriella Bullock, Paityn Russell and Roman Bullock.


He is preceded in death by his parents; his beloved wife, Wanda Beshear Calvert; sister, Norma Jean Jennings; and brother, Carl Calvert.


Visitation for Jewell Ray “Buddy” Calvert will be Saturday, September 24, 2022 at Beshear Funeral Home, Dawson Springs, KY from 12:00 PM until the funeral hour at 2:00 PM with Rev. Donnie Howton and Elder Jeff Winfrey officiating. Burial will follow at Rosedale Cemetery.
